Say 'aloha!' to this not-actually-extinct Hawaiian flower

Monday, April 22, 2019 - 10:10 in Paleontology & Archaeology

Science Megapixels: It was rediscovered by a drone. The hibiscus Hibiscadelphus woodii wasn't extinct—it was just hiding. Researchers in Kaua'i recently rediscovered it via drone.
